Collin Morikawa addressed the behavior of some rowdy US fans at the Ryder Cup, acknowledging that their actions may have crossed a line. While he had previously called for 'absolute chaos,' he clarified that he does not take responsibility for the fans' conduct. This discussion highlights the ongoing tension between passionate support and sportsmanship in major tournaments.
